Output 3ed3057f04713708d06d111650d5f64f66aea2d7f47e3eed5384ab9233bf00d1:13

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a49f46a21d8e51dbbb551b3a7771b02d4872d7 OP_EQUAL
address
39xHwxVG9Eav19YDiANP4K3yE8rqQHRvja
transaction
3ed3057f04713708d06d111650d5f64f66aea2d7f47e3eed5384ab9233bf00d1
confirmations
320265
spent
true